Disney is joining Warner Bros. Discovery and Paramount in shutting down its TV everywhere apps. Yesterday, Disney announced that it will be shutting down its apps for Disney, Freeform, FXNow, & National Geographic Channel. This is because we have already reported that Disney will be shutting down its ABC app.

This is just smart business and economical. Nobody wants to go to 5 different apps for 5 different channels. If you own them all, put them into your super app/streaming service.
If you REALLY want to still offer a specific channel or stream for free (e.g., ABC), you can still do that on your super app. They wont, but they could. It's not technologically difficult. What IS technologically difficult is hosting your stuff in 5 different places and trying to maintain it all plus the CDNs, DBs, content servers, metadata, etc etc etc.
